Project: Office Planning Create a network plan for a small office. From the raw data provided below, create a simple network requirements report and a network diagram. Pay attention to the various uses of each workstation. The company will accept reconditioned equipment with a three-year replacement warranty. The company wants all desktops to run Windows 7, and is requesting a file server. However, file security is not as big of a concern except in the case of the financial, HR, and CEO file systems. The approximate budget is $500,000.00. Survey and discovery results:

use of QuickBooks
maximum of twenty users
predominantly wireless – no Ethernet extensive cabling allowed
fourteen general computers (four are laptops)
one MFP black and white twenty pages-per-minute printer with scan and fax capability
one laptop for the chief executive that is wireless, has access to all folders, and has remote access to files at the company location
other laptops needed to connect to the network
two video self-contained editing consoles (separate from the fourteen general desktops) will be provided by the art department and they require a 100-gigabit Ethernet connection.
